Biography

Child of Allaster MacDonald and Mary Macleod is Marion MacDonald, born circa 1598 in Achtriochtan (Auchintrichatan), Glencoe, Scotland. [1][2]

Marriage

Marion MacDonald married Patrick MacGregor [3] son of Duncan MacGregor and Christian McFarlane. Patrick was born between 1569 - 1598.

Death

Marian passed away08 Dec 1678 in Glenstrae, Argyll, Scotland. [4]

Research Notes

"It's been reported in a number of sources that the mother of the first McGehee was a "Lady" Marian MacDonald, daughter of Sir James MacDonald, Baronet of Sleat, but there is no evidence that Sir James had any such daughter. See http://www.mosquitonet.com/~mcgehee/family/chief.html. I don't know where this alleged connection came from, but what I've seen suggests strongly that its origin was related with the McGehee family legend in particular, and entered into general usage from there. In the absence of the Sleat connection, the Robert Bruce descent vanishes completely. Given that the present-day Chief of Clan Gregor is, like us, descended from Patrick Aberach and Marian, one would suppose that if he thought there was evidence of such a descent he would proclaim it. He does not. I for one will defer to him, since I also defer to him on the truth of our family legend..." ___________________ She was probably a cousin of the MacDonalds of Sleat. She was of Auchatrichatan in Glencoe, member of the family of the MacDonalds of Glencoe.
